ST. PAUL, Minn. - A little too much passion, perhaps. A St. Paul woman who became frightened Wednesday morning when her boyfriend squeezed her too tightly while they kissed bit off part of his tongue, police said. "I guess I bit down too hard," the woman told officers, explaining that she has been victimized by men. The woman, who is 43, was arrested for assault and could be charged Thursday in Ramsey County, investigators said. The man who was bitten, who is 47 and also from St. Paul, walked with the woman from her home to a restaurant, where they called police around 3:10 a.m. He was taken to Regions Hospital, where he was treated and released. Officers went to the woman’s home to look for the tongue, but they couldn’t find it. The woman, who had been drinking with her boyfriend, told them she doesn’t remember what happened to the end of his tongue. Police estimate that it measured about 1.5 inches. She might have swallowed it, the woman said.
